Troup ISD board approves probationary teaching contracts for two high-school instructors

Troup Independent School District Board of Trustees · July 21, 2026

After reconvening from closed session, the board voted to approve two probationary teaching contracts recommended by Superintendent Jones. Ty Lindsey made the motion and Vic Bansal seconded; all five voting members (Vic Bansal, Ty Lindsey, Shane Jasper, Lisa Lewis and Todd Kelly) voted in favor, and the motion carried 5–0.

The approvals were for the 2026–2027 school year: a probationary dual teaching contract for Ashlyn Reichert (coach and math teacher at the high school) and a probationary teaching contract for Brianna Anding as the high school's Culinary Arts teacher. The motion recorded that these were personnel actions taken on the Superintendent's recommendation.
